Roof swap

This may sound crazy but I love my sunroof. The damaged Evo I just bought does not have one. I have access to another Evo (wrecked) that has one. Has anyone ever swapped out the entire roof section on an Evo? On the surface it looks like drilling out the welds in the drip channel and then welding the roof panel with the sunroof back on. I have an uncle who owns a body shop so he has the equipment and the expertise. Of course he thinks I am crazy. Like I said, I live in California and love my sunroof. So, any ideas? Parts aside is this a huge mistake or doable?

In the VIII & IX, changing the roof skin is not uncommon. Usually it is someone getting rid of the sunroof though for a carbon fiber skin or the heavier steel for the MR aluminum.

Not sure on the X.

It would probably be worse to put a moon roof in the original roof because it is made of aluminum. The moon roof versions are made of steel panels for strength.

If you want to add a moon roof, replace the whole roof.
